3rd Quarter & 9 Mths Results

Canadian General Investments Ld 18 October 2001 TSE SYMBOLS: CGI CGI.PR.A, CGI.WT LONDON STOCK EXCHANGE: CGIq.L CGIwsq.L OCTOBER 18, 2001 Canadian General Investments Reports 2001 Third Quarter Results TORONTO, CANADA--Canadian General Investments, Limited's (CGI) portfolio held its substantial lead relative to its benchmark, the TSE 300 Total Return Index, despite the continuing bear market through the third quarter to September 30. Fully diluted net asset value per share growth, with distributions reinvested for total return, was -10.8% for the three months ended September 30, compared to the benchmark return of -11.3%. Over the nine-month period, the CGI and Index returns were -13.7% and -22.6%, respectively. At September 30, 2001, net assets were $264,972,000 versus a year-end 2000 value of $313,309,000. Fully diluted net asset value per share at quarter-end was $11.96 compared to $13.48 at June 30, 2001 and $14.06 at December 31, 2000. Financial Services and Oil and Gas continued to be the largest groups in CGI's portfolio with weightings of 18.2% and 17.2%, respectively at September 30, 2001. Under-weighting of the Industrial Products sector, particularly technology, has been a big contributor to the Corporation's relative out-performance of the TSE in both the three and nine-month periods. The five largest equity holdings at September 30, 2001, representing 14.7% of the portfolio, were Royal Bank of Canada, Corby Distilleries Limited, Suncor Energy, Inc., George Weston Limited and Husky Energy Inc. A reduced portfolio value in the third quarter of 2001 resulted in a net loss on investments of $36,900,000 for that period and a cumulative net loss of $45,264,000 over nine months. The year-to-date amount is comprised of a net realized gain on investments of $10,989,000 and a decrease in unrealized appreciation in value of investments of $56,253,000. In the first nine months of 2000, CGI had a net gain on investments of $51,531,000 when the technology sector was booming. For the nine-month period ended September 30, 2001, CGI had net investment income of $760,000, compared with a net investment loss of $1,486,000 in the same period for 2000. The improvement in 2001 was due to an increase in total investment income, reflecting the shift in investments towards more income generating securities beginning in late 2000. During the third quarter, CGI bought in 27,800 of its warrants as part of a normal course issuer bid initiated early in the second quarter. A total of 49,300 warrants have been bought in to September 30, 2001. This activity, which commenced in May, raises net asset value per share. Both dividends are payable in cash on December 15, 2001 to shareholders of record November 30, 2001. The capital gains dividend, which will total $2,048,000, is expected to result in a refund to the Corporation of approximately $430,000 capital gains tax previously paid. This brings year-to-date cash dividend payments for the 2001 year to $0.34 per share, representing a total yield to investors of 4.2% based on the October 17 market price of $8.11. The Board of Directors will later in the year consider a further capital gains dividend payable in cash, after giving due consideration to year 2001 portfolio performance results. Canadian General Investments, Limited, established in 1930, is one of Canada's largest closed-end investment companies with total assets in excess of $330 million. The Corporation's common shares are listed on the Toronto Stock Exchange - symbol CGI and on the London Stock Exchange - symbol CGIq.L. Warrants trade in Toronto under the symbol CGI.WT and in London under CGIwsq.L. Also outstanding are 2,400,000 preferred shares, from the $60,000,000 offering completed on October 5, 1998, which are listed on the Toronto Stock Exchange - symbol CGI.PR.A.
